Transaction 11108655ea8fe4304aa890a9e42f546b949f21d31d3821f0c110e2140bc09ffb

3 Input
2 Outputs
  • 11108655ea8fe4304aa890a9e42f546b949f21d31d3821f0c110e2140bc09ffb:0
  • value  28539
    address  3Mf7PtR3MsMmYtL8JXa3hL8DqeVkXKggJL
  • 11108655ea8fe4304aa890a9e42f546b949f21d31d3821f0c110e2140bc09ffb:1
  • value  587959
    address  154TCZEyY6816vsvCDdsL5XoHx9nCNeKGd